Therapeutic communication in the nurse´s work
VLKOVÁ, Blanka
Theoretical basis: This diploma thesis describes therapeutic communication in practice and the important elements associated with it. Next, we will describe the most common and individual techniques of therapeutic communication and outline the issue of barriers in therapeutic communication. Goals of the thesis: The diploma thesis sets two goals: Mapping application of therapeutic communication in clinical practice from the nurses´point of view and mapping the barriers in the application of therapeutic communication with the patient from the nurses´point of view. Depending on these goals, two research questions were chosen: "What techniques of therapeutic communication are applied by nurses in clinical practice?" and "What barriers do nurses perceive when applying therapeutic communication in clinical practice?" Methodology: In the empirical part of this diploma thesis, the method of qualitative research was chosen. The interview method was chosen and semi-structured interviews with nurses were chosen as the data collection technique. The data was analysed using Atlas.ti, (2024), in which 4 main categories and 15 subcategories were created. The research group consisted of a total of 21 nurses at selected workplaces in internal medicine and surgery. Results: After a thorough analysis of the interviews, it was found that the techniques most often used by nurses in practice are empathy, building trust and the use of motivational interviewing. Furthermore, it was also found that of the mentioned barriers, the most common obstacle in therapeutic communication is the lack of time, the patient's mood and behaviour, and the language barrier. Conclusion: This thesis expands the overview of the use of individual techniques of therapeutic communication and provides an insight into the barriers of therapeutic communication perceived by nurses. At the same time, it also provides useful information that could form the basis for creating a seminar within the lifelong education of nurses. As part of the diploma thesis, an example scenario was created that could serve as a basis for simulation teaching of nursing students.

Consociationalism in the Northern Ireland: theory a practice
Růžičková, Kristýna ; Říchová, Blanka (advisor) ; Guasti, Petra (referee)
This diploma thesis deals with the consociational political system in Northern Ireland. This topic appears to be still relevant in the light of recent events, especially Brexit and the non- functional Northern Ireland Assembly. The political system of Northern Ireland is the "flagship" case for both supporters and opponents of the consociational democracy theory. There are many publications about the consociational model in Northern Ireland; however, the publications primarily deal with the early stage of implementing and functioning of the system. It has been 25 years since signing of the Good Friday Agreement and this time frame allows us to evaluate the functioning of the system. That is why this thesis deals with not only the consociational model itself but also with its theoretical reflection and the development of the system since 1998 to this day. The main theoretical frame of the diploma thesis is the consociational democracy theory as defined by Arend Lijphart.
